Detailed Description
Dual Charge-Pump
Voltage Converter
The MAX3387E’s internal power supply consists of a
regulated dual charge pump that provides output volt-
ages of +5.5V (doubling charge pump) and -5.5V
(inverting charge pump), regardless of the input volt-
age (VCC) over a +3.0V to +5.5V range. The charge
pumps operate in a discontinuous mode: if the output
voltages are less than 5.5V, the charge pumps are
enabled; if the output voltages exceed 5.5V, the charge
pumps are disabled. Each charge pump requires a fly-
ing capacitor (C1, C2) and a reservoir capacitor (C3,
C4) to generate the V+ and V- supplies.
RS-232 Transmitters
The transmitters are inverting level translators that con-
vert CMOS-logic levels to 5.0V EIA/TIA-232 levels.
The MAX3387E transmitters guarantee a 250kbps data
rate with worst-case loads of 3kΩ in parallel with
1000pF, providing compatibility with PC-to-PC commu-
nication software (such as Laplink®). Transmitters can
be paralleled to drive multiple receivers or mice. Figure 1
shows a complete system connection.

These RS-232 output stages are turned off (high imped-
ance) when the device is in shutdown mode. When the
power is off, the MAX3387E permits the outputs to be
driven up to ±12V.
The transmitter inputs do not have pull-up resistors.
Connect unused inputs to GND or VL.
RS-232 Receivers
The receivers convert RS-232 signals to CMOS-logic
output levels. The MAX3387E’s receivers are always
active, even when the device is in shutdown.
The MAX3387E features an INVALID output that indi-
cates when no signal is present on any RS-232 receiver
inputs. INVALID is independent of other control logic
functions; it indicates the receiver input conditions only
(Figures 2 and 3).
